Solution

The correct option is B Glomerulus and Bowman's capsule
Nephrons are the cells of kidney which are composed of a renal corpuscle and a renal tubule. The renal corpuscle is also known Malpighian body. It consists of cup like double walled structure known as Bowman’s capsule and the bunch of capillaries present in the Bowman’s capsule is known as glomerulus. So, the correct answer is 'Glomerulus and Bowman's capsule'.
